First of all, it’s worth noting that these are two high-end models, and as such, the quality and build of both are simply superb. Having said that, let’s get started.
NIKE FUTSAL SHOES
We’ll start with the last and the construction of both models, which, although they share the same name, have certain differences. As for the upper construction, the Nike React Gato features a full Flyknit upper with a synthetic overlay to protect it from potential abrasions.
As for the last, it is considerably wider than its sister model, which is a godsend in terms of comfort; what’s more, thanks to the use of Flyknit, we can rest assured that this material won’t stretch too much or expand excessively, making it extremely comfortable right from the very first wear.
Moving on to its sister model, the Nike Lunar Gato, we have a much more classic construction, with natural leather used on the forefoot and the famous Hyperfuse on the rear, which is the mesh that wraps around the entire heel counter.
The last is narrower, so this shoe will suit narrow feet better; however, those with wider feet needn’t worry too much, as the natural leather will stretch, and unless your feet are exceptionally wide, they’ll likely mould to your shape.
Moving on, we need to talk about the reinforcements and details: the toe cap reinforcement is more pronounced on the Nike Lunar Gato, and the stitching also provides extra reinforcement to the shoe.
As for the Nike React Gato, it features a rubber reinforcement that is slightly more pronounced and sturdy but offers less protection, and this is perhaps the area where the shoe could do with some reinforcement. A reinforcement on the side wouldn’t go amiss, as this is an area that inevitably wears out over time.
And now we come to perhaps the most important part of these shoes – the very feature that gives them their name: the sole. Both feature technologies developed within the Nike Lab, and we can say that you can’t go wrong with either of them; however, let’s take a look at the differences. The sole of the Lunar Gato features Lunarloon, an EVA midsole, which is primarily responsible for cushioning and absorbing the impact of each step.
It’s very comfortable and its mid-cut design makes it easy to lift the ball. When it comes to controlling the ball, the sole offers good grip and is perfect for quick changes of direction, as it’s certainly lightweight.
As for the Nike React Gato, it features Nike’s latest technology and it shows; the React Element provides a greater sense of cushioning and the shoe responds well, as it is slightly softer and allows for greater shock absorption.
And let’s talk about the suction cups – that standout feature that really lets you feel the ball even more, as the suction cups are connected to the interior, so you can genuinely feel the ball inside, whether you’re turning, dribbling or feinting.

What’s more, these suction cups allow for an even more aggressive stride on the track, giving us that extra bit of grip that’s much appreciated.
In conclusion, these are two pairs of shoes with distinctive features. We would recommend the Nike React Gato to those with wider feet who prefer a shoe that fits a bit more snugly. However, for those of you with slightly narrower feet, or who prefer a more classic shoe, the Nike Lunar Gato is the one for you.
